SENIOR SKIPPER

JOB DESCRIPTION

The Ellen MacArthur Trust requires a highly experienced commercial skipper, for a six month contract (April 2009-End September 2009).
In 2009 the Ellen MacArthur Trust will sail Round Britain with stopovers in 20 key ports. The voyage will be made up of 20 legs with a total of over 100 young people recovering from cancer and leukaemia sailing on board. Each leg will be linked to the Hospital where the young people on board were treated including a visit to talk to the medical staff, those currently in treatment and their families about the voyage. The trip is a unique opportunity for the young people now in recovery to communicate with those in treatment.

The successful candidate will have a commercially endorsed Ocean Yachtmaster and have extensive experience skippering commercial yachts. They must have a genuine interest in working with children and be comfortable in the corporate environment. This will be a high profile event and the voyage is expected to last four months. It is essential to have good communication skills and to be able to work as an integral part of a small team.
